The Project
The Alkimos Desalination Plant Project includes the design, construction, operation and maintenance of the plant with first production in 2028. Works include marine works and tunnels, seawater intake system, a seawater reverse osmosis desalination plant, groundwater system, drinking water storage and pump system, supported by civil, electrical and bulk earthworks.

The Role
You'll operate a telehandler to move materials and equipment around the site, supporting trades with lifts, loading and placement. Day to day, you'll transport materials to work fronts, load and unload deliveries, and position loads accurately in tight or busy work areas. You'll work closely with riggers, trade crews and site supervisors to keep materials flowing where they're needed.
